Benefits of Using HPMC as a Mix Mortar Additive

Mix mortar additives such as Hydroxypropyl Methylcellulose (HPMC) have become increasingly popular in the construction industry due to their numerous benefits. HPMC is a versatile polymer that is commonly used as a thickening agent, binder, and water retention agent in various applications, including mortar mixes. In this article, we will explore the benefits of using HPMC as a mix mortar additive.

One of the key benefits of using HPMC in mortar mixes is its ability to improve workability. HPMC acts as a lubricant, making it easier to mix and apply the mortar. This results in a smoother, more consistent mix that is easier to work with, reducing the amount of effort required during construction. Additionally, HPMC helps to reduce the amount of water needed in the mix, which can help to prevent shrinkage and cracking in the finished product.

Another advantage of using HPMC in mortar mixes is its ability to enhance adhesion. HPMC forms a film on the surface of the mortar particles, which helps to improve the bond between the mortar and the substrate. This can result in a stronger, more durable bond that is less likely to fail over time. Improved adhesion can also help to reduce the risk of delamination and other issues that can compromise the integrity of the finished structure.

In addition to improving workability and adhesion, HPMC can also help to enhance the durability of mortar mixes. HPMC acts as a protective barrier, helping to shield the mortar from environmental factors such as moisture, temperature fluctuations, and chemical exposure. This can help to extend the lifespan of the mortar and reduce the need for costly repairs and maintenance in the future.

Furthermore, HPMC can help to improve the overall quality of mortar mixes. By enhancing workability, adhesion, and durability, HPMC can help to produce a smoother, more uniform mix that is free from defects such as voids, cracks, and air pockets. This can result in a higher-quality finished product that is more aesthetically pleasing and structurally sound.

How to Properly Incorporate HPMC into Mix Mortar

Mix mortar additives such as Hydroxypropyl Methylcellulose (HPMC) are commonly used in construction projects to improve the workability, adhesion, and durability of mortar. HPMC is a versatile additive that can be easily incorporated into mortar mixes to enhance their performance. In this article, we will discuss how to properly incorporate HPMC into mix mortar to achieve the best results.

To begin with, it is important to understand the role of HPMC in mortar mixes. HPMC is a cellulose-based polymer that acts as a thickening agent and water retention agent. When added to mortar mixes, HPMC improves the workability of the mix by increasing its viscosity and reducing water loss during the curing process. This results in a more cohesive and durable mortar that is easier to work with.

When incorporating HPMC into mix mortar, it is essential to follow the manufacturer’s instructions carefully. The recommended dosage of HPMC will vary depending on the type of mortar mix being used and the desired properties of the final product. It is important not to exceed the recommended dosage of HPMC, as this can negatively impact the performance of the mortar.

To incorporate HPMC into mix mortar, start by adding the dry ingredients of the mortar mix (such as cement, sand, and any other additives) into a clean mixing container. Next, add the required amount of HPMC powder to the dry mix and stir well to ensure that the HPMC is evenly distributed throughout the mix. It is important to mix the HPMC thoroughly with the dry ingredients to prevent clumping and ensure uniform dispersion.

Once the HPMC has been mixed with the dry ingredients, add the appropriate amount of water to the mix and continue to stir until a smooth, uniform consistency is achieved. The addition of water activates the HPMC and allows it to thicken the mix, improving its workability and adhesion properties. It is important to mix the mortar thoroughly to ensure that the HPMC is evenly distributed throughout the mix.

After the mortar mix has been properly mixed, it is ready to be used in construction projects. The addition of HPMC to mix mortar can improve the performance of the mix in a variety of ways, including increasing its bond strength, reducing shrinkage, and improving its resistance to cracking. HPMC can also help to extend the working time of the mortar, making it easier to work with and allowing for more precise application.

Q&A

1. What is HPMC in mix mortar additives?
– HPMC stands for Hydroxypropyl Methylcellulose, a common additive used in mortar to improve workability and water retention.

2. What are the benefits of using HPMC in mix mortar?
– HPMC helps to increase the bond strength, reduce cracking, improve sag resistance, and enhance the overall performance of the mortar.

3. How is HPMC typically used in mix mortar?
– HPMC is usually added to the dry mix mortar powder and mixed thoroughly with water before application. The recommended dosage varies depending on the specific application and desired properties.
